Zinnia “Victorian Wedding” looking absolutely stunning on the last day of September! This variety is one of the Floret Originals. It is a prolific bloomer and producers plenty of seeds in the fall!

A few years ago, in the month of October, I collected hundreds of stems for drying. I collected seeds, admired the beauty, and they helped me reflect on the flower field of summertime during the darker winter months. Next month, I’ll be doing it all again so that I’ll have another winter filled with flowers!

If you’re looking for a flower to dry…strawflower is your girl!! 🌸
